* **Transconductance (gm):** This parameter tells us how much the drain current changes for a given change in the gate-source voltage. It's a measure of the MOSFET's amplification capability. Transconductance is a crucial parameter for amplifier design as it directly affects the voltage gain of the amplifier. A higher gm value means that a small change in VGS will result in a larger change in ID, leading to a higher voltage gain. The transconductance is typically measured in Siemens (S) and is dependent on the operating point of the MOSFET. Designers often choose MOSFETs with high transconductance for applications requiring high gain. The transconductance can be calculated from the transfer characteristic curve by finding the slope at a particular operating point.
